Napoleon Dynamite - 9/10 - This is a masterpiece of slow storytelling and dense character development, all executed transparently and indirectly. I actually cannot pinpoint why I cannot give it a 10. In that case, it is probably a 10. This was popular upon release due to its "retarded" nature, but it's waaay more than just a superficial retard fest. It captures lonely/uneventful country life (which can also be experienced in suburban life), asks questions on what it means to be a a successful "person", and gives hope to all breeds of life. Hilarious, heartwarming, all around well executed. After watching a lot of failing indie shorts and feature lengths that try to capture this vibe of "uneventful nothing, full of everything", it becomes apparent just how great Napoleon Dynamite is. Especially with a character as strong as Napoleon Dynamite, it's amazing that they were able to pull it off without being over the top or feeling contrived. But I imagine this film does not work if one has not once been like Napoleon or known someone like Napoleon.

Quite good 'possession' type movie from 1977 but the twist is Anthony Hopkins believes a couples daughter is actually his daughter reincarnated.

 

A fairly 'tame' horror from the brilliant director Robert Wise who I love! (The Body Snatchers, The Day The Earth Stood Still, The Andromeda Strain, I Want to Live!, Curse Of The Cat People, The Sound Of Music, West Side Story and my favorite The Haunting 1963.)
